Mwongozo wa Window Object

Mwongozo wa Window Object

Mwongozo wa window unaonyesha kifungu cha kijifunzea kilichopakia kwenye kifungu cha kijifunzea.

Ikiwa kitabu cha kijifunzea kinaweza kuna kifungu cha kifungu (kitabu cha kifungu cha <iframe>), kifungu cha kijifunzea cha HTML kinakubwa kwa kifungu cha ufunguo, na kwa kila kifungu cha kifungu kinakubwa kwa kifungu cha ufunguo cha kifungu.

Mashirika ya Window

Mwongozo Ufafanuzi
closed Inaonyesha au inaonyesha kwamba ufunguo unaletwa kwenye kifungu cha kijifunzea.
console 返回窗口的 Mwongozo wa Console
defaultStatus Inahitishwa. Tumia hivyo kwa sababu ya kumwiza.Inasaidia kuwakilisha au kuwaonyesha matukio ya kawaida ya ufunguo wa kichwa cha ufunguo.
document 返回窗口的 Mwongozo wa Document
frameElement Inaonyesha visi vya kifungu ambavyo vinafanya kazi kwenye ufunguo wa kifungu.
frames Inaonyesha visa vya ufunguo zote ambazo zinaendelea kwenye ufunguo wa kifungu.
history 返回窗口的 Mwongozo wa History
innerHeight Inaonyesha upo wa eneo la kufichwa cha kifungu cha kijifunzea.
innerWidth Inaonyesha upo wa eneo la kufichwa cha kifungu cha kijifunzea.
length Inaonyesha namba ya <iframe> zilizopakia kwenye ufunguo wa kifungu cha kijifunzea.
localStorage Inasaidia kuhifadhi mapokeo ya chapa cha nywila kwenye kifungu cha kijifunzea. Hufadhi data iliyohifadhiwa kwa kawaida bila tarehe ya kumekadiriwa.
location 返回窗口的 Muundo wa Location
name Inasaidia kuwakilisha au kuwaonyesha jina la ufunguo.
navigator 返回窗口的 Muundo wa Navigator
opener Inaonyesha maelezo ya ufunguo wa kifungu cha kuzalishwa.
outerHeight Inaonyesha upo wa ufunguo wa kifungu cha kijifunzea, kuhusu barua za kifungu/kitabu cha kifungu cha kichwa cha ufunguo.
outerWidth Inaonyesha upo wa ufunguo wa kifungu cha kijifunzea, kuhusu barua za kifungu/kitabu cha kifungu cha kichwa cha ufunguo.
pageXOffset Inaonyesha kipakaa pixeli kipakaa kwenye eneo la kina cha kichwa cha ufunguo (horizontali)
pageYOffset Inaonyesha kipakaa pixeli kipakaa kwenye eneo la kina cha kichwa cha ufunguo (ingawa)
mzike 返回当前窗口的父窗口。
screen 返回窗口的 Mwongozo wa Screen
screenLeft 返回窗口相对于屏幕的水平坐标。
screenTop 返回窗口相对于屏幕的垂直坐标。
screenX 返回窗口相对于屏幕的水平坐标。
screenY 返回窗口相对于屏幕的垂直坐标。
sessionStorage 允许在 Web 浏览器中保存键/值对。存储会话的数据。
scrollX pageXOffset 的别名。
scrollY pageYOffset 的别名。
self Kutumia window ya hivi karibuni.
status Inahitishwa. Tumia hivyo kwa sababu ya kumwiza.
top Kutumia window ya kwanza ya browser.

Method ya Window Object

Method Ufafanuzi
alert() Kusikitisha programu kwa kufikia kwa andiko la hali ya hatua kwa sababu ya habari na mibempa ya kubadilika na kusikitisha.
atob() Kusikitisha kwa sababu ya kusikitisha kwa sababu ya kusikitisha.
blur() Kusikitisha kwa sababu ya kusikitisha kwa sababu ya kusikitisha.
btoa() Kuwa na string kwa kusikitisha kwa sababu ya kusikitisha kwa sababu ya kusikitisha.
clearInterval() Kusikitisha kwa sababu ya kusikitisha kwa sababu ya kufikia kwa andiko la hali ya hatua.
clearTimeout() Kusikitisha kwa sababu ya kusikitisha kwa sababu ya kufikia kwa andiko la hali ya hatua.
close() Kuzima window ya hivi karibuni.
confirm() Kusikitisha programu kwa kufikia kwa andiko la hali ya hatua kwa sababu ya habari na mibempa ya kubadilika na kusikitisha.
focus() Kusaidia kwa kufikia kwa hali ya hatua kwa sababu ya window ya hivi karibuni.
getComputedStyle() Kufikia kwa CSS style kwa sababu ya elementi ya andiko la hali ya hatua.
getSelection() Kutumia Selection kwa kufikia kwa andiko la hali ya hatua.
matchMedia() Kutumia MediaQueryList kwa kufikia kwa andiko la hali ya hatua.
moveBy() Kuwa na window ya hali ya hatua kwa nafasi zilizo kuhusu kwa sababu ya nafasi yake ya hivi karibuni.
moveTo() Kuwa na window ya hali ya hatua kwa nafasi zilizo kuhusu.
open() Kuwa na window ya barua ya kusikitisha.
print() Kupiga hali ya window ya hivi karibuni.
prompt() Tumia hii method kwa kusikitisha programu kwa kufikia kwa uwezo wa kusikitisha programu kwa kufikia kwa andiko la hali ya hatua.
requestAnimationFrame() Tumia hii method kwa kusikitisha programu kwa kufikia kwa uwezo wa kusukua kwa andiko la hali ya hatua.
resizeBy() Kuongeza ukubwa wa window kwa pixeli zilizo kuhusu.
resizeTo() Kuongeza ukubwa wa window kwa uwezo wa kufikia kwa kina kikubwa cha kina.
scroll() Inahitishwa. Tumia hivyo kwa sababu ya kumwiza.Hii method imeongezwa. Method ya scrollTo() Kuondoa.
scrollBy() Kuwa na ukubonyeza juandikizo la pixeli zilizo kuhusu kusukua kwa andiko la hali ya hatua.
scrollTo() 将文档滚动到指定坐标。
setInterval() 周期性执行指定的代码。
setTimeout() 在经过指定的时间之后执行代码。
stop() 停止加载窗口。

Window 对象描述

Window 对象表示浏览器窗口或框架。在客户端 JavaScript 中,Window 对象是全局对象,所有的表达式都在当前的环境中计算。也就是说,要引用当前窗口根本不需要特殊的语法,可以把那个窗口的属性作为全局变量来使用。例如,可以只写 document,而不必写 window.document。

同样,可以把当前窗口对象的方法当作函数来使用,如只写 alert(),而不必写 Window.alert()。

除了上面列出的属性和方法,Window 对象还实现了核心 JavaScript 所定义的所有全局属性和方法。

Window 对象的 window 属性和 self 属性引用的都是它自己。当你想明确地引用当前窗口,而不仅仅是隐式地引用它时,可以使用这两个属性。除了这两个属性之外,parent 属性、top 属性以及 frame[] 数组都引用了与当前 Window 对象相关的其他 Window 对象。

要引用窗口中的一个框架,可以使用如下语法:

frame[i]		//当前窗口的框架
self.frame[i]	//当前窗口的框架
w.frame[i]	//窗口 w 的框架

要引用一个框架的父窗口(或父框架),可以使用如下语法:

parent		//当前窗口的父窗口
self.parent	//当前窗口的父窗口
w.parent 		//窗口 w 的父窗口

要从顶层窗口含有的任何一个框架中引用它,可以使用如下语法:

top		//kifungu cha kipandiko cha sasa
self.top		//kifungu cha kipandiko cha sasa
f.top		//kifungu cha kipengele cha kipandiko cha f

Mifuko wa kipengele cha mifuko wa mtaani mpya hutengenezwa na metodi Window.open(). Kwa kushambulia metodi hii, lazima kugawanywa thamani ya open() kutumika kurejea mifuko mpya. Mifuko mpya wa Mfano wa openerkubalewa na kichwa cha mifuko cha kilichokuwa kinachofungua.

Kwa kawaida, vifaa vya Window ni vifaa inayotumia kufanya maadili fulani kwa kichwa cha mifuko wa tovuti au kifungu. Na metodi ya alert()metodi ya confirm()na metodi ya promptHivyo, inafanyia kusoma kwa kuzungumza na mtumishi kwa dialogi rahisi.